GeoCommons
Education & Reference
GeoCommons is an open source mapping platform that allows users to create interactive maps, analyze spatial data, and share map visualizations online. It is designed for non-technical users to easily create custom web maps without coding.

PascalABC.NET
Development
PascalABC.NET is a free, open-source Pascal and Delphi IDE and compiler for Windows. It supports Object Pascal language and can be used to create console, graphical, web and database applications. It includes an editor, debugger, frameworks, components and more.
